Step-by-step explanation:
To solve this problem we must use the expression of thermal energy calculation that relates the mass of a body with the specific heat of this and the temperature difference.
Q = m*Cp*(T_f - T_i)
where:
Q = amount of heat = 14.4 [kJ]
m = mass = 12 [kg]
Cp = specific heat [kJ/kg*K]
T_f = final temperature = 275.5 [K]
T_i = initial temperature = 275 [K]
Therefore we need to calculate Cp, and then compare this with the values in the given table attached.
Cp = 14.4/(12*(275.5 - 275))
Cp = 2.4 [kJ/kg*K]
Now we compare the Cp with the values given in the table.
So the substance is Ethanol
